Blogger Zvi Mowshowitz has analyzed the model welfare and alignment tests for Anthropic's Claude Opus 5. While acknowledging Anthropic's efforts in model welfare, Mowshowitz suggests that Opus 5 may excel as a test-taker rather than inherently possessing superior alignment. He highlights the complexity of model welfare, noting that attempts to solve one problem can create others, and emphasizes the importance of integrated solutions for advancing model capabilities and safety.
